Pith

The central core of the stems of vascular plants, composed of soft, spongy parenchyma cells that store and transport nutrients throughout the plant.

Vascular Cambium

A layer of plant tissue located between the xylem and phloem, responsible for the growth in thickness of the stem and roots.

Woody Stem

A type of stem that is hard and not flexible, found in trees and shrubs, providing support and conduction of nutrients.
